Benjamin Franklin TALLMAN

635. BENJAMIN FRANKLIN TALLMAN (Samuel6; Dinah' Boone; Benjamin4; George3), born 15 Jan., 1804, in Wellsburg, Va.; died 23 Feb.,
1877, near Shelbyville, Ill.
Married 19 Oct., 1839, in Pocahontas Co., Va., Nancy C. Tallman, his cousin (b. 8 Jan., 1824, in Pocahontas Co., Va.; d. 6 July, 1903, in
Kensett, Ark.)
They settled in Shelbyville, Ill., where Mr. Tallman built the Tallman
House. It is said that Mrs. Tallman was ever present where a kind heart and motherly hand were needed, and that her charity knew no bounds.
She was a member of the Methodist Episcopal Church.

Mary TALLMAN

635. MARY TALLMAN (Samuel6; Dinah.' Boone; Benjamin4; George3), born 28 Dec., 1805, in Fairfield Co., Ohio; died 26 July, 1875, in Stuart, Iowa, and was buried at Ottawa, Ill.


Married 27 Mar., 1828, in Lancaster, Fairfield Co., Ohio, Thomas B.
Head (b. 6 May, 1803, in Bedford Co., Pa.; d. 18 Aug., 1854, near Ottawa, Ill.), son of John and Elizabeth (Bond) Head.
It is said that William Head nursed his neighbors, sick with cholera, until exhausted, and then fell a victim to the disease, as did also his son George. He and his family were Methodists, and in politics Re-
publican.

Cynthia Ann TALLMAN

641. CYNTHIA ANN TALLMAN (Samuels; Dinah' Boone; Benjamin'; George3), born 12 Aug., 1813, in Fairfield Co., Ohio; died 19 July, 1891, at
Gilbert, Ohio.
Married 9 Sept., 1847, in Muskingum Co., Ohio, Thomas Roe (b. 21 Sept., 1808, in Ireland; d. 10 Dec:, 1863, near Zanesville, Ohio, at a
point now Gilbert, Ohio). He was a farmer, and in politics a Republican.
CHILDREN (born in Muskingum Co.):-
1662 Margaret Ann Roe, died in infancy.
1663 Mary Josephine Roe, unmarried. Resides at Gilbert, 0. For many years Miss Roe has made a study of the history of the Boone family. Her gt-grandmother, Dinah Boone, was a first cousin of Daniel Boone, the Ky. pioneer; and her gt-gt-grandmother Ann (Lincoln) Tallman was a gt-gt-aunt of President Lincoln. (See Boone-Lincoln chart and sketches of Lincoln Family and Tallman family.) Miss Roe furnished for this book the descendants of Benjamin, son of George Boone III.
